Greetings earlier Kevin9999 guided me on how to auto populate a cell in a given column based on a wildcard in Column A. I updated slightly for I needed Column B. It appears to be fine, but when I updated it will not retroactive
the data that also is present in Column B. I have to go back to the cell place the curser in the cell and present enter. I thought it would do the whole lot at once.

VBA Code:
Private Sub Worksheet_Change(ByVal Target As Range)
    Dim rng As Range
    Dim result As String
    If Not Intersect(Range("B:B"), Target) Is Nothing Then
        Application.ScreenUpdating = False
        Application.EnableEvents = False
        For Each rng In Intersect(Range("B:B"), Target)
            If rng.Value Like "TE*" Then
                rng.Offset(0, 13).Value = "///KG"
            End If
        Next rng
        Application.EnableEvents = True
        Application.ScreenUpdating = True
    End If
End Sub

Workdays for a market open Mon, Wed, Friday?
Yes! Use "0101011" for the weekend argument in NETWORKDAYS.INTL or WORKDAY.INTL. The 7 digits start on Monday. 1 means it is a weekend.
Your code will only change the cells in the target that intersect col B.

You could select all the cells in col B you want to update, right-click and choose copy then paste as values. That should run the change code on each of the selected cells.
